We are looking for a technically excellent, commercially minded Banking and Finance Attorney who will bring strong leadership, strategic insight and proven expertise to help drive the continued success of MBA Inc. The successful candidate will advise local and international lenders, borrowers, sponsors and funders on a broad range of financing transactions, manage deal execution from diligence to documentation and closing, draft and negotiate security and ancillary documentation, and provide regulatory and compliance input relevant to banking and credit transactions.
Key responsibilities:
- Draft, negotiate and finalise financing agreements (including LMA-style bilateral and syndicated facilities), facility letters, security documentation, intercreditor agreements and ancillary documents.
- Advise on and prepare security structures (movable/immovable, cessions of rights, guarantees, pledges and registration processes).
- Conduct and co-ordinate legal due diligence for financing, acquisitions and project finance deals; identify legal, regulatory and title risks and propose mitigation strategies.
- Draft and provide enforceability/legal opinions and liaise with external counsel in other jurisdictions.
- Keep clients and senior partners appraised of market, regulatory and precedent developments affecting banking transactions.
- Manage client relationships, attend negotiations and supervise / mentor junior fee earners.
Minimum requirements:
- LLB (or equivalent) and admission as an Attorney in the High Court of South Africa.
- 10+ years post-admission experience in commercial lending, syndicated loans, security documentation and project/asset finance.
- Strong drafting and negotiation skills with demonstrable experience preparing LMA-style documentation.
- Commercial awareness and ability to structure deals that achieve client objectives while managing legal risk.
- Experience advising banks, DFIs, private equity sponsors or project financiers.
- Experience in dealing with financial sector laws and regulations, regulatory filings and fintech matters.
- Experience in dealing with local and international debt and equity capital markets finance instruments, including solid understanding of the relevant JSE listing requirements.
Technical & behavioural competencies:
- Mastery of commercial drafting and ability to convert complex terms into clear legal provisions.
- Excellent written and verbal communication.
- Strong project management, time management and client-service orientation.
- Leadership aptitude and willingness to mentor junior staff.
